Senior Product Marketing Manager – PayPal
PayPal has been revolutionizing commerce globally for more than 25 years. Creating innovative experiences that make moving money, selling, and shopping simple, personalized, and secure, PayPal empowers consumers and businesses in approximately 200 markets to join and thrive in the global economy.
We operate a global, two-sided network at scale that connects hundreds of millions of merchants and consumers. We help merchants and consumers connect, transact, and complete payments, whether they are online or in person. PayPal is more than a connection to third-party payment networks. We provide proprietary payment solutions accepted by merchants that enable the completion of payments on our platform on behalf of our customers.
Job Description Summary We are seeking an experienced Senior Product Marketing Manager to develop and execute comprehensive marketing strategies that drive demand, adoption, and growth of our global Pay Later offerings. You will work cross‑functionally with product, sales, and marketing teams to position PayPal’s Pay Later solutions in the market and create compelling narratives that resonate with consumers and merchants.
Essential Responsibilities
Develop and execute go-to-market plans for new product launches and feature updates
Conduct market and competitor research to inform product strategy
Collaborate with teams to gather customer feedback and refine product positioning
Support product launches in new markets by coordinating with global and regional teams
Plan and execute marketing campaigns to increase product adoption and market share
Provide expertise on product capabilities and value propositions
Monitor product performance metrics and identify growth opportunities
Create clear positioning, messaging, and strategies for product launches
Ensure commercial readiness by delivering marketing materials and tools
Align cross‑functional efforts to support product marketing goals
Expected Qualifications
3+ years relevant experience and a Bachelor’s degree OR any equivalent combination of education and experience
Additional Responsibilities
Develop and execute comprehensive product marketing strategies that drive awareness, adoption, and usage of PayPal’s Pay Later solutions
Create compelling product positioning, messaging, and value propositions tailored to key customer segments and markets
Analyze customer insights, market trends, and competitive intelligence to inform product strategy and marketing initiatives
Collaborate with product teams to identify feature enhancements and new offerings based on market needs and customer feedback
Design and optimize customer journeys across multiple touch points to drive conversion and retention
Develop compelling campaign narratives that scale across various channels, including content, digital, social, email, and in‑product messaging
Work with regional teams to adapt marketing strategies for local markets, ensuring cultural relevance and regulatory compliance
Preferred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Business, or related field; MBA preferred
5+ years of experience in product marketing, preferably in fintech, payments, or consumer financial products
Demonstrated success in launching and scaling digital products in competitive markets
Strong understanding of the payments landscape, consumer financing options, and e‑commerce trends
Excellent written and verbal communication skills with ability to simplify complex concepts for different audiences
Proven track record of developing compelling messaging and content that drives customer action
Experience with A/B testing, user research, and other customer insight methodologies
Ability to collaborate effectively across functions and influence without direct authority
Strong project management skills with ability to prioritize and deliver in a fast‑paced environment
Compensation & Benefits PayPal is committed to fair and equitable compensation practices.
The total compensation includes an annual performance bonus (or other incentive compensation, as applicable), equity, and medical, dental, vision, and other benefits.
U.S. national annual pay range for this role is $84,500 to $140,250.
